MOTION DETECTION RECORDING

To record data only when motion is detected:
1.
Press SETUP on the front of the DVR or remote control
and log in.
2.
Select RECORD > EVENT SETUP.
3.
Set MOTION to ON.
4.
Set the motion Level. [NORMAL > HIGH > HIGHEST >
LOW].
5.
Select AREA and press ENT to set a motion area
(global setting; each channel can be configured
individually).
6.
Select USER SET to define a specific motion area.
7.
Use the arrow buttons and the number buttons 1, 2 and
3 to navigate the motion area grid. (Selected motion
areas are highlighted green on the grid.)
1 = Set Mode 2 = Clear Mode 3 = Move Mode
a.
Press 3 on the front of the DVR or remote control.
b.
Use the arrow buttons to move the cursor to the
desired location on the screen.
c.
Press 1 on the front of the DVR or remote control.
d.
Use the arrow buttons to highlight the desired
motion detection area.
e.
Repeat the steps above to create additional motion
detection areas.
8.
When finished selecting motion areas press ENT on
the front of the DVR or remote control to save changes.
9.
Repeat as necessary for each channel.
10. When motion area setup is complete select SAVE to
save settings and exit setup.
